Ambegaon Khurd, 9th March 2025: The Bharati Vidyapeeth Police have arrested a Bangladeshi national residing illegally in Pune. The accused, identified as Riazul Mamrul Mulla (25), was living in Ambegaon Khurd without valid documents. A case has been registered against him under Section 14 of the Foreigners Act, the Passport Act, and the Foreigners Order Act.

Acting on confidential information, the Bharati Vidyapeeth Police launched an operation and detained Mulla on Saturday. Following verification of his illegal stay, a case was registered against him late at night. The action was taken under the guidance of Senior Police Inspector Sharad Jine, with Police Sub-Inspector Yuvraj Shinde leading the investigation.

Police are now probing how Mulla entered India, who assisted him, and how long he has been residing illegally. Given the possibility of more such intruders in Pune and surrounding areas, authorities have expanded the investigation.

With rising concerns over unauthorized stays, the police have decided to ramp up action against illegal Bangladeshi immigrants in the region. Further arrests are likely as the probe continues.
